The H.O.P.E Foundation is currently working with our local parks and recreation committee to assist with the purchase of an ADA Expression swing for a local park within the Plumas Lake community which the city will install.
In addition to donations made in person and or online, we are holding a fundraising event to assist with this initiative. The event is scheduled for October 1st, 2022 from 2 pm to 7 pm, located at Eufay Wood Spray Park in Plumas Lake, CA 95961.
This event and the ADA Expression Swing has been approved by the Olivehurst Public Utility District (OPUD) Parks & Recreation committee and will be installed by OPUD in the coming months.
Expression swings are ADA-approved swings that encourage adults or elder siblings, to engage with a child through face-to-face swings.
Expression Swing is the first and patented playground swing designed to promote intergenerational play. With Expression Swing, an adult and child interact face-to-face and eye-to-eye. Research tells us when a parent and a child's eyes meet, particularly during play, there is a significant moment of emotional bonding that occurs. Scientists call this "attunement" and it enhances the social, emotional, and cognitive well-being of both children and adults.
